Quetiapine is a second-generation antipsychotic medication primarily used to treat symptoms associated with mental disorders. This medication belongs to the atypical antipsychotic class, and its mechanism of action involves regulating dopamine and serotonin receptors in the brain to alleviate symptoms such as hallucinations, delusions, and emotional instability. Clinically, quetiapine is not only suitable for schizophrenia but is also commonly used as a treatment for acute mania or depressive symptoms in bipolar disorder.
Compared to first-generation antipsychotics, quetiapine has a lower risk of causing extrapyramidal side effects, which contributes to higher patient compliance during long-term treatment. However, this medication may cause metabolic abnormalities and sedation as side effects, necessitating regular monitoring of patients' physiological indicators. Physicians typically adjust the dosage based on the severity of the condition and the patient's response to achieve the best efficacy-risk balance.
Quetiapine is classified as a "second-generation antipsychotic" and is an antagonist of dopamine D2 and serotonin 5-HT2A receptors. This medication has a broad regulatory effect on neurotransmitters, improving both positive symptoms (such as hallucinations) and negative symptoms (such as emotional flatness), thus possessing multifaceted clinical value in the treatment of mental disorders.
In terms of drug classification, its chemical structure belongs to the thiophene benzodiazepine derivative class, which distinguishes it from other antipsychotic medications in terms of mechanism of action and side effect profile.
The primary indications include: acute treatment of schizophrenia, manic or depressive episodes in bipolar disorder, and maintenance treatment of severe bipolar disorder. In specific situations, physicians may also use it as an adjunctive therapy for severe depression.
According to clinical guidelines, this medication can be used alone or in combination with other medications, such as in combination with antidepressants for treatment-resistant depression. However, it is essential that all uses are prescribed following a physician's evaluation.
Long-term use may lead to hyperprolactinemia, which can cause menstrual irregularities or breast secretions. Some patients may experience drug-induced movement disorders, such as Parkinsonism or involuntary movements.
The following patients should avoid using this medication: those allergic to quetiapine or excipients, patients with severe cardiac conduction abnormalities (such as QT prolongation syndrome), and patients with severe liver or kidney dysfunction. Use during pregnancy may increase the risk of neonatal withdrawal symptoms, and breastfeeding women should avoid using it.
Black Box Warning: This medication may increase the risk of death in elderly patients treated for dementia-related agitation, and its use is prohibited in such patients. During treatment, regular monitoring of blood sugar, lipid levels, and weight changes is necessary to reduce the risk of metabolic syndrome.
Using quetiapine in combination with CYP3A4 enzyme inducers (such as carbamazepine, phenytoin) may reduce quetiapine levels in the blood, potentially affecting its efficacy. Conversely, using it with CYP3A4 enzyme inhibitors (such as ketoconazole, macrolide antibiotics) may lead to excessively high blood levels, increasing the risk of side effects.
When used with other medications that prolong the QT interval (such as antiarrhythmic drugs), monitoring of electrocardiogram indicators is required. Combining with alcohol or sedative medications may exacerbate sedation side effects.
The initial dose is typically 25-50 mg daily, divided into two doses, and adjusted gradually based on efficacy. For the treatment of schizophrenia, the usual effective dose range is 150-750 mg daily; for bipolar mania, treatment often starts at 50 mg, with a maximum of 300 mg/day. Dose adjustments must strictly follow the physician's instructions and should not be changed independently.
The tablets should be swallowed whole without chewing and can be taken with or without food. Extended-release formulations must be swallowed whole and not divided. When treating bipolar depression, it is often used in combination with lithium or anticonvulsants, requiring regular monitoring of blood levels and physiological indicators.
If a dose is missed and it is more than 6 hours until the next scheduled dose, the missed dose should be taken immediately. If it is close to the next dose, the missed dose should be skipped, and normal dosing should resume; never double the next dose to make up for a missed one.
If symptoms worsen after missing a dose, contact healthcare professionals immediately to assess whether treatment adjustments are needed. Significant missed doses should be documented and reported to the physician for proper medication management.
If an overdose is suspected, seek medical attention immediately and bring the medication bottle for reference. Acute toxicity may present as severe drowsiness, respiratory depression, rapid changes in blood pressure, or arrhythmias, requiring hospitalization for observation and supportive treatment.
Common post-overdose sequelae include confusion, muscle weakness, and autonomic nervous system disturbances. Healthcare professionals may use activated charcoal to absorb unabsorbed medication and monitor electrocardiogram and vital signs.

How can I manage weight gain potentially caused by quetiapine?Quetiapine may affect metabolism, leading to weight gain or elevated blood sugar. Patients are advised to regularly monitor their weight and blood sugar, and to follow a low-sugar, high-fiber diet along with regular exercise. If there is a significant weight gain in a short period, discuss with your physician whether adjustments to the treatment plan or increased frequency of metabolic monitoring are necessary.

Can I drink alcohol while taking quetiapine?It is recommended to completely avoid alcohol. Alcohol may exacerbate the sedative effects of quetiapine, leading to drowsiness, decreased coordination, and even increased risk of falls. If patients have a history of alcohol abuse or liver dysfunction, physicians may impose stricter limits on alcohol intake.
What are the consequences of suddenly stopping quetiapine?Suddenly stopping the medication may trigger withdrawal reactions, such as anxiety, insomnia, relapse, or withdrawal-related nausea. If discontinuation of medication is necessary during treatment, the physician will arrange a gradual tapering plan. Patients should strictly follow medical advice and not stop the medication independently due to symptom improvement, as this may affect treatment efficacy.
